How they compare

Serbia currently reports -0.2754 against -0.3022 in Kenya, a difference of 0.0268.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 15 shared years of data; in 2006 it was Kenya ahead.

Kenya ranks 30th and Serbia ranks 28th of 177 countries.

Serbia has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kenya Serbia Difference Ahead
2000s -0.4425 -0.3766 0.0659 Serbia
2010s -0.636 -0.1141 0.5219 Serbia
2020s -0.456 -0.2654 0.1906 Serbia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

This dataset provides information on the bilateral trade flows of low-carbon technology products, as well as country and world aggregates . Low carbon technology products produce less pollution than their traditional energy counterparts, and will play a vital role in the transition to a low carbon economy. Low carbon technologies include mechanics like wind turbines, solar panels, biomass systems and carbon capture equipment.
